How to Cover a Box Spring: 5 Different Ways


Box springs are commonly used as a supportive base for mattresses, especially in traditional bed setups. However, their bulky appearance can sometimes disrupt the visual flow of your bedroom. If you're looking for creative ways to conceal or style your box spring, the following solutions offer both practicality and aesthetic appeal.

1. Use a Bed Skirt

Bed skirts, also known as dust ruffles, are a timeless solution to hide box springs and add softness to your bedroom decor. Choose from:

  • Traditional bed skirts

  • Wrap-around bed skirts

  • Drop bed skirts

Besides aesthetics, bed skirts can also prevent dust accumulation under your bed. Just keep in mind they may require regular cleaning to stay fresh and tidy.

2. Repurpose a Fitted Sheet

If you have extra bedding on hand, consider wrapping a fitted or flat sheet around your box spring. Jersey or other stretchy fabrics work especially well for a snug fit.

This is a simple, no-cost solution for a cleaner look — just make sure not to overstretch the material, especially if your sheet isn’t very elastic.

3. Make Room for Storage

Take advantage of the space below your bed by using the box spring area for storage. To do this, you may need:

  • Bed risers: These elevate your bed to create more room underneath. They come in plastic, wood, metal, or acrylic.

  • Storage containers: Options include rolling drawers, woven baskets, and wood bins to match your bedroom style.

Reducing visible clutter contributes to a more calming sleep environment and helps maintain better sleep hygiene.

4. Try an Overhead Canopy

Installing a canopy above your bed can help shift attention away from the box spring. Beyond being decorative, canopies can:

  • Diffuse light for better rest

  • Serve as a bug-proof shield in warm climates

This dreamy addition can enhance the cozy atmosphere of your sleep space while hiding visual distractions.

5. Invest In a Different Bed Frame

If concealing your box spring feels like more trouble than it’s worth, it may be time to reconsider your bed foundation altogether. Many modern mattresses (like foam, latex, and hybrid) no longer require box springs. Alternatives include:

  • Platform beds: Provide direct support without the need for a box spring, often with a sleek, low-profile design.

  • Modern foundations: These updated versions of box springs feature slats and firm support without the bulk.

Besides being more aesthetically pleasing, these bed base alternatives can improve mattress durability and reduce allergen buildup.

Note: Always check the manufacturer's recommendations for your specific mattress type before removing or replacing your box spring.
